Loïc Dombreval
Loïc Dombreval (born 16 April 1966) is a French veterinarian and politician of La République En Marche! (LREM) who was elected to the French National Assembly on 18 June 2017, representing the department of Alpes-Maritimes.[1]

Early career
Dombreval worked as a veterinarian from 1990 until 1995 before taking on the position of communications director at Virbac's French subsidiary in 1995. From 1999) until 2000, he was a strategy consultant at Capgemini.
Political career
Having previously been an active member of the Democratic Movement (MoDem), Dombreval joined LREM in 2017.[2]
In parliament, Dombreval serves on the Committee on Sustainable Development and Spatial Planning. In this capacity, he is the parliament's rapporteur on animal welfare and rights in France,[3][4] including a 2021 ban on the use of wild animals in live circus shows.[5]
In addition to his committee assignments, Dombreval is a member of the French-Namibian Parliamentary Friendship Group.[6]
Political positions
In July 2019, Dombreval decided not to align with his parliamentary group's majority and became one of 52 LREM members who abstained from a vote on the French ratification of the European Union’s Comprehensive Economic and Trade Agreement (CETA) with Canada.[7]
In 2021, Dombreval led efforts to ban the practice of marmot hunting in France.[8]
